The Global Landscape of Gambling Regulations
Gambling regulations vary significantly across different jurisdictions, influenced by cultural, social, and economic factors. In some countries, gambling is heavily restricted or outright banned, while others have embraced it as a vital source of revenue. Understanding these diverse legal landscapes is essential for both operators and players, as non-compliance can lead to severe penalties. Each jurisdiction often has its own regulatory body overseeing the industry, creating a complex web of laws and guidelines that must be navigated. At the core of gambling regulations are key principles designed to protect consumers and ensure fair play. These include responsible gambling measures, age restrictions, and the requirement for operators to obtain licenses. For instance, many jurisdictions mandate that online gambling platforms implement tools to help players manage their gambling habits, such as deposit limits and self-exclusion options. These regulations aim to minimize the risks associated with gambling addiction and ensure that players are not exploited.
Additionally, transparency and accountability are crucial components of gambling laws. Regulatory bodies often require operators to conduct regular audits and provide detailed financial reports. This ensures that the games offered are fair and that players have a genuine chance of winning. By adhering to these principles, jurisdictions aim to create a safe environment for gambling that protects both the players and the integrity of the industry.

Technological Advancements and Their Impact on Gambling Laws
The rapid advancement of technology is reshaping the gambling landscape and influencing legal regulations. Innovations such as blockchain, mobile gaming, and artificial intelligence are not only enhancing player experiences but also challenging existing regulatory frameworks. As new technologies emerge, regulators must adapt their laws to ensure they remain effective and relevant. This often involves a balancing act between fostering innovation and ensuring consumer protection.
For instance, the advent of cryptocurrencies in online gambling has sparked discussions about how to regulate transactions that occur outside traditional banking systems. Jurisdictions are exploring how to incorporate these new financial instruments into their existing legal frameworks while also addressing concerns about money laundering and fraud. As technology continues to evolve, so too will the legal landscape surrounding gambling, necessitating ongoing dialogue between regulators, operators, and players.
